Tungsten Carbide Insert (TCI) Selection

We meticulously choose the highest-grade tungsten carbide inserts for our hard formation bits. This involves selecting specific shapes (e.g., conical, chisel, spherical) and grades of carbide that offer optimal wear resistance and impact strength needed to effectively crush and penetrate abrasive and high-compressive strength rocks, ensuring extended bit life.

Robust Bearing System

We integrate advanced, sealed bearing systems designed to withstand the extreme downhole forces and high temperatures encountered in hard rock drilling. These durable bearings minimize friction and wear, significantly extending the operational life of the bit, which is crucial for reducing costly trips out of the hole in challenging formations.

Enhanced Gauge Protection

We incorporate aggressive gauge protection features on our hard formation bits. This includes hardfacing materials and strategically placed tungsten carbide inserts on the bit’s gauge surface. This reinforcement prevents premature wear of the bit’s diameter, ensuring the borehole maintains its intended size and allowing for smoother re-entry and consistent drilling.

Optimized Cutting Structure and Hydraulics

We design the cutting structure with fewer, larger, and more robust inserts to handle the high impact and compressive forces of hard rock. Concurrently, we optimize the hydraulic flow (nozzle configuration) to ensure efficient removal of cuttings from the bit face, preventing re-grinding and maintaining high penetration rates in dense, consolidated formations.

what are hard formation drill bits?

Hard formation drill bits are specialized tools designed to efficiently penetrate and break through extremely dense, abrasive, and high-compressive strength rock types. 

Unlike bits used for softer ground, these bits feature robust construction, often incorporating premium materials like tungsten carbide inserts (TCI) or synthetic diamonds (PDC, diamond core bits). 

Their cutting structures are engineered to deliver chipping, crushing, or shearing actions necessary to effectively fracture hard rock formations such as granite, basalt, quartzite, hard limestone, and chert, ensuring superior penetration rates and extended tool life in the most challenging drilling environments.

what does hard formation include?

For drilling purposes, “hard formation” generally refers to rock types characterized by high compressive strength, abrasiveness, and density, making them difficult to penetrate. These hard rock formations require specialized drill bits and drilling techniques to achieve efficient and economical drilling.

Hard formations typically include:

  • Igneous Rocks: Such as granite, basalt, and diorite, known for their crystalline structure and high hardness.

  • Metamorphic Rocks: Including quartzite, gneiss, and marble, which have undergone significant heat and pressure, resulting in increased density and hardness.

  • Hard Sedimentary Rocks: Like chert, hard limestone, dolomites, and some well-cemented sandstones, which possess high compressive strength and can be very abrasive.

  • Abrasive Formations: Rocks containing high percentages of quartz, which rapidly wear down drill bit cutting elements.

  • High Compressive Strength Rocks: Formations that resist crushing and require significant force to fracture.

best drill bits for hard formation

For drilling in hard formations, the “best” drill bits are those specifically engineered to withstand high compressive strength and abrasive conditions, prioritizing durability and efficient rock penetration. These specialized hard formation drill bits achieve superior performance by employing advanced materials and cutting structures.

Key types of drill bits highly effective in hard formations include:

  • Tungsten Carbide Insert (TCI) Tricone Bits: These roller cone bits feature robust tungsten carbide inserts that crush and chip hard rock. Their design variations (e.g., specific insert shapes and bearing types) allow for optimization across a range of hard formations, balancing penetration rate with bit life.

  • DTH (Down-The-Hole) Drill Bits: Used with DTH hammers, these percussive bits deliver powerful blows directly to the rock face, effectively pulverizing hard and abrasive formations like granite and basalt, leading to high penetration rates and straight holes.

  • Top Hammer Drill Bits (Button Bits): Fitted with tough tungsten carbide buttons, these bits are ideal for smaller hole diameters in hard rock, often used in tunneling and rock bolting. The button shape (spherical, ballistic) is selected based on rock abrasiveness and desired penetration.

  • PDC (Polycrystalline Diamond Compact) Drill Bits: While generally excelling in medium-hard to soft formations by shearing, specialized PDC bits with robust cutters and optimized designs can perform well in certain hard, non-abrasive rocks, offering high penetration rates due to their continuous cutting action.

  • Diamond Core Bits: Containing industrial diamonds, these bits are excellent for cutting extremely hard and abrasive formations, primarily used for geological exploration to retrieve high-quality core samples.
